The Immediate Physiological Effects
The immediate aftermath of exercise triggers a cascade of biological responses that contribute to that heightened sense of strength. These changes are temporary but potent:
- Increased Blood Flow and Oxygenation: During exercise, your heart rate increases, pumping more blood and oxygen to your muscles. This enhanced circulation delivers vital nutrients and removes metabolic byproducts more efficiently. This improved blood supply can make your muscles feel more responsive and powerful. Think of it like giving your engine a fresh fuel and air mixture – it runs smoother and with more pep.
- Muscle Pump (Hyperemia): This is that satisfying feeling of fullness and tightness in your muscles after lifting. It's caused by an influx of blood into the muscle tissue as it works. This temporary increase in fluid and blood volume can make muscles appear larger and feel harder, contributing to the perception of greater strength.
- Neural Activation and Efficiency: Your nervous system plays a crucial role in muscle activation. When you work out, especially with resistance training, you're essentially training your brain to recruit more muscle fibers and coordinate them more effectively. This improved neural drive means your brain can send stronger signals to your muscles, allowing them to contract with more force. It's like fine-tuning the communication lines between your brain and your muscles, making them work in better sync.
- Endorphin Release: While often associated with the "runner's high," endorphins are released during any moderate to intense exercise. These natural mood boosters can reduce the perception of pain and fatigue, making you feel more energized and mentally tougher. This can translate into a subjective feeling of greater physical capacity.
Beyond the Immediate: The Longer-Term Adaptations
While the immediate effects are noticeable, the feeling of strength you experience is also a reflection of the long-term adaptations your body is undergoing. Consistent workouts lead to:
- Muscle Hypertrophy (Growth): Over time, resistance training causes microscopic tears in your muscle fibers. Your body then repairs these tears, making the fibers thicker and stronger. This muscle growth is the foundation of increased strength. The more muscle mass you have, the greater your potential for generating force.
- Improved Muscle Fiber Recruitment: As you continue to train, your nervous system becomes more adept at recruiting a greater number of muscle fibers for a given movement. This means that even with the same amount of muscle mass, you can produce more force because more of your muscle is actively engaged.
- Increased Tendon and Ligament Strength: It's not just your muscles that get stronger; your connective tissues also adapt. Tendons and ligaments, which connect muscles to bones and bones to bones respectively, become thicker and more resilient with regular exercise. This provides a more stable and efficient platform for force production.
- Enhanced Mitochondrial Density: For endurance activities, your body increases the number and efficiency of mitochondria, the powerhouses of your cells. This allows your muscles to produce more energy aerobically, leading to greater stamina and the ability to sustain effort for longer periods, which can also be perceived as a form of strength.
The Psychological Component
It's impossible to discuss the feeling of strength without acknowledging the significant psychological impact of exercise:
- Sense of Accomplishment: Completing a challenging workout provides a powerful sense of accomplishment. You've pushed your limits and achieved a goal, which can boost your confidence and self-efficacy. This mental uplift can make you feel more capable and, by extension, stronger.
- Stress Relief: Exercise is a fantastic stress reliever. By expending physical energy, you can often feel mentally lighter and more in control. This reduction in stress can free up mental energy, contributing to a feeling of being more robust and capable.
- Mind-Muscle Connection: As you become more experienced with exercise, you develop a better mind-muscle connection. You become more attuned to how your muscles are working and how to engage them effectively. This conscious control can enhance your perception of strength and power.

Frequently Asked Questions (FAQ)
How long does the feeling of being stronger after a workout last?
The immediate post-workout feeling of strength, often attributed to increased blood flow and neural activation, can last for a few hours. However, the lingering sense of confidence and reduced fatigue might persist for the rest of the day. The more significant and lasting strength gains are a result of consistent training over weeks and months.
Why do my muscles feel sore but also stronger after a workout?
Muscle soreness, or Delayed Onset Muscle Soreness (DOMS), is a sign of microscopic muscle fiber damage that occurs during strenuous exercise. While this damage is the stimulus for muscle repair and growth (leading to long-term strength gains), the immediate post-workout feeling of strength is due to enhanced blood flow, neural efficiency, and endorphin release, which can temporarily mask or coexist with the initial stages of soreness.
Is it normal to feel weaker the day after a hard workout?
Yes, it is very normal to feel weaker the day after a particularly intense or challenging workout. This is often due to muscle fatigue, inflammation from micro-tears in the muscle fibers, and the depletion of energy stores (glycogen). Your body needs time to recover and repair itself before it can perform at its peak again. This temporary dip in strength is part of the adaptation process that ultimately leads to greater strength.
